Landslide at Phakant jade mine kills 18, injuries 2

A landslide killed at least 18 people including three policemen in Phakant Township, Kachin State today, with two others injured, according to a source from the township police force.

Ayeyawady basin receives new multi-purpose vessel
Myanma Shipyards-AMECC Joint Venture Co., Ltd delivered the Ayeyawady basin new multi-purpose vessel BH-101 to the Directorate of Water Resources and Improvement of River Systems (DWIR) under the Ministry of Transportation and Communication during a ceremony held at Myanma Shipyards-AMECC Joint Venture Co., Ltd on Bayintnaung road, Yangon, on 27 July.
Senior General Min Aung Hlaing visits India’s National Defence Academy in Pune, meets Myanmar trainees
Commander-in-Chief of Defence Services Senior General Min Aung Hlaing who was in Visakhapatnam, India at the invitation of India’s Chairman of the Chiefs of Staff Committee Air Chief Marshal Birender Singh Dhanoa, left for Pune, India, by Indian air force special flight on 26th July and visited the National Defence Academy-NDA in Pune.
